Nokia and Illwerke vkw AG Launch Advanced Optical Transport Network in Austria

Nokia and illwerke vkw AG have announced the deployment of a state-of-the-art optical transport network in Vorarlberg, Austria. This initiative aims to enhance telecom services and meet the growing capacity demands of mobile network operators and business customers in the region. The project is expected to be completed by late 2024.

Key Takeaways

  • Partnership: Nokia collaborates with illwerke vkw AG, a leading energy service provider in Austria.
  • Network Upgrade: The new optical network will support 400G wavelengths and beyond, utilizing advanced technologies.
  • Service Expansion: The network will provide 10G, 25G, and 100G mobile backhaul and fronthaul transport services.

Overview of Illwerke vkw AG

Illwerke vkw AG is a prominent energy service provider in Vorarlberg, Austria, generating power exclusively from renewable sources. The company serves approximately 200,000 customers and offers telecom services to mobile network providers. To address the increasing demand for capacity, illwerke vkw AG is modernizing its existing network infrastructure.

The New Optical Network

The optical transport solution will be deployed across 15 sites in Vorarlberg, enhancing connectivity for mobile network operators (MNOs) and other business customers. Key features of the new network include:

  • Dense Wavelength Division Multiplexing (DWDM): This technology will optimize performance and increase network scale.
  • Nokia Photonic Service Engine (PSE): This high-performance technology will ensure sustainable growth and efficient wavelength management.
  • Support for Multi-Generation Radios: The network will accommodate 3G, 4G, and 5G technologies, ensuring compatibility with various communication standards.

Enhanced Resiliency and Management

The new optical network will incorporate several advanced features to enhance service resiliency and management:

  • Optical Channel Protection: This feature will ensure the highest level of service reliability.
  • Nokia 1830 Photonic Service Switch (PSS): This switch will facilitate efficient wavelength management at the photonic layer.
  • WaveSuite Network Operations Center (WS-NOC): This system will provide unified end-to-end optical management, including service provisioning and assurance.
